We are looking to bolster our teams with Workiva experts around the world during our busy season. You will work on some of the largest annual reports and ESG filings in the market, and you can work from anywhere in the world, provided you can sync with the London clock.

Duration: November 2026 – May 2027 Location: Global (Remote) Working Hours: Must be available to work UK business hours (you will be collaborating with our Production and Client teams) What you’ll be doing in this role You will be responsible for the end-to-end production of complex corporate reports within the Workiva platform. This isn't just data entry - we need experts who can bridge the gap between high-end design and technical execution. You will be: Setting up Workiva reports from scratch, including document structure Implementing and maintaining meticulous style guides and stylesheets within the platform to ensure brand consistency Applying your traditional reporting knowledge to ensure typography, layout and data visualisation meet professional standards What We're Looking For We are looking for seasoned professionals who don't need their hands held when the deadlines get tight You’ll have proven experience in the Workiva ecosystem, and you should understand the platform’s nuances inside and out You have a solid background in traditional corporate reporting artwork. You understand the importance of kerning, baseline grids and table formatting Ability to set up and manage complex style guides and templates You are set up as a professional freelancer with the hardware and connectivity to support seamless remote collaboration Comfortable working across different time zones while maintaining strict alignment with UK working hours. Please submit your CV and a brief reporting portfolio (or list of Workiva projects) highlighting your experience in end-to-end report setup.
